FamilyRe: Have You Done A Business That Didn't Work Out As You Expected? Coman Gist Us. by Saintinoo(m): 7:33am On Jul 09, 2021
hbemigho:
I'll go first.

I have failed at several businesses o, but this particular one still dey pain me anytime I remember it.

So I have been drinking zobo since I was in primary school but it didn't feel or taste special until I drank one correct chilled zobo made by my babe.

Drinking this zobo, business ideas started to enter my head. I started to see the possibility of becoming a major competitor of Coca-Cola with my brand of zobo.

That's how I brought my babe and my brother together to start a zobo company.

As fate would have it, it was about the time that Deeper Life was having their Easter retreat.

So for my mind, there is a huge market for our product. I went ahead to make branded stickers for the zobo bottles.

We made 500 bottles of zobo for a start. By my calculations then, one bottle was selling for 50 naira, which would have generated N25k minus our production cost, we were expecting at least N12k profit from that first batch.

Long story short, day came, we transported the chilled zobo to the camp venue. The woman in charge of selling already did her own zobo to sell.

Omo, the thing just off me 2 seconds.

Lass lass we managed to sell only 20 bottles for N30 each.

The thought of transporting the zobo back home made me start experiencing symptoms of malaria and typhoid there on the spot.

Please don't even ask me what happened to the remaining bottles of zobo because I never still recover from that heartbreak.

To think I wanted to compete with the almighty Coca-Cola.

Chai!
